Bring any idea to life: Google AI Studio at I/O 2026

For millions of builders, Google AI Studio has become the fastest path from prompt to a production app. At Google I/O 2026, we reimagined not just how you build, but what you can build, too.

Here's everything we announced.

Build across the Google ecosystem

Great apps don't live in isolation. We've steadily woven AI Studio into the broader Google ecosystem, and we’re continuing that expansion.

Google Workspace is now directly accessible from the apps you build within AI Studio. With this integration, you can build dashboards on top of your Sheets data, create tools that organize your users’ Drive or spin up apps that work with the documents and data your team already lives in. You can do this all without leaving AI Studio.

And if you want local development for faster iteration, you can now export directly to Google Antigravity. Your conversation history, project files and secrets all come with you, so you can pick up exactly where you left off, bring in your wider team and start scaling your development workflow.

Design your app’s look and feel

You should have control over your app’s look and feel, designing it to reflect your vision and work well for your users. We've shipped several new design features in AI Studio to help you customize your app's visual style:

  • Custom asset generation: The AI Studio Build agent can automatically generate custom images on the fly using Nano Banana. This helps you build tailored interfaces or mock up specialized use cases without needing external placeholder assets.
  • Customize your app in preview: Our new edit tool lets you annotate right in the preview window. Draw on your app, tweak components and generate new visuals to iterate on your build, right in the flow.

Pre-register for the Google AI Studio app

Great ideas don't wait for you to be in front of a laptop. That's why we're bringing the full build-mode experience to your phone with a new mobile app. Available for pre-registration today, the AI Studio app allows you to iterate on code and preview builds directly from your pocket.

With the Google AI Studio app, you can start on mobile on the go and then go deep in the flow when you’re back at your desk. Remix apps from the mobile gallery for inspiration and share live deployments with your friends to gather feedback and collaborate.

Create and share your next idea in minutes, all from your phone.

Build Android apps in Google AI Studio

Starting today, you can now build native Android apps right in the build tab. Just select “Build an Android app” and begin prompting. No software to install, no SDKs to manage and no local environment needed.

The experience includes:

  • Production quality native code: Describe your idea and AI Studio can generate production-quality Kotlin code using the latest Jetpack Compose pattern.
  • In-browser emulator & ADB support: Preview your app on an Android Emulator running in the browser or install your app on an Android device using the Android Debug Bridge (ADB).
  • Direct-to-Play Store testing: Connect your Google Play Developer account in AI Studio to publish your app to Google Play's Internal Test Track with a single click.

Native Android development once required a high-performance computer and deep technical knowledge. Now, with AI Studio, you can go from prompt to fully native Android app on your own device in minutes.

Deploy at no cost, no credit card required

Builders who are just getting started can now deploy their first two apps to Google Cloud at no cost, no credit card required. Users with billing already enabled in their projects will continue to default to the Cloud Run Free Tier.
